Output 17cbb8150ced4cdc49a83e189952b0a0cbc1de81d17aad68d1fea1e1b1e2c5c7:3

value
1103586
script pubkey
OP_0 OP_PUSHBYTES_20 3d1f93c7b8a2deb8f30e2ecb1a91837fd938cc80
address
tb1q850e83ac5t0t3ucw9m934yvr0lvn3nyqj22whv
transaction
17cbb8150ced4cdc49a83e189952b0a0cbc1de81d17aad68d1fea1e1b1e2c5c7